Spicy Apple Cider Vinegar Detox Drink
A refreshing detox drink that combines the tangy flavor of spicy apple cider vinegar with the sweetness of honey and the zing of ginger.
- 2 tablespoons spicy apple cider vinegar
- 1 tablespoon honey
- 1 teaspoon grated fresh ginger
- 1 cup water
- 1 lemon slice
- In a glass, mix the spicy apple cider vinegar, honey, and grated ginger.
- Add water and stir well until the honey dissolves.
- Garnish with a lemon slice and enjoy chilled or warm.
Spicy Apple Cider Vinaigrette Salad
A zesty vinaigrette that elevates any salad with a kick of heat and tang, perfect for a healthy lunch.
- 3 tablespoons spicy apple cider vinegar
- 1/4 cup olive oil
- 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
- 1 teaspoon maple syrup
- Salt and pepper to taste
- In a bowl, whisk together the spicy apple cider vinegar, olive oil, Dijon mustard, and maple syrup.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Drizzle over your favorite salad and toss to combine.
Spicy Apple Cider Vinegar Marinade for Grilled Chicken
A flavorful marinade that infuses grilled chicken with a spicy and tangy kick, perfect for a summer barbecue.
- 1/2 cup spicy apple cider vinegar
- 1/4 cup olive oil
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on chili flakes
- Salt and pepper to taste
- In a bowl, mix the spicy apple cider vinegar, olive oil, minced garlic, chili flakes, salt, and pepper.
- Marinate chicken breasts in the mixture for at least 1 hour in the refrigerator.
- Grill the chicken until cooked through and serve hot.
Spicy Apple Cider Vinegar Roasted Vegetables
A delicious medley of roasted vegetables tossed in a spicy apple cider vinegar glaze, making for a nutritious side dish.
- 2 cups mixed vegetables (bell peppers, zucchini, carrots)
- 3 tablespoons spicy apple cider vinegar
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C).
- In a bowl, combine the mixed vegetables, spicy apple cider vinegar, olive oil,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
- Spread the vegetables on a baking sheet and roast for 25-30 minutes until tender and caramelized.

Spicy Apple Cider Vinegar Pickled Onions
Quick and easy pickled onions that add a spicy and tangy crunch to any dish, perfect for tacos or salads.
- 1 red onion, thinly sliced
- 1/2 cup spicy apple cider vinegar
- 1/2 cup water
- 1 tablespoon sugar
- 1 teaspoon salt
- In a saucepan, combine the spicy apple cider vinegar, water, sugar, and salt. Heat until the sugar dissolves.
- Place the sliced onions in a jar and pour the vinegar mixture over them.
- Let sit for at least 30 minutes before using, or refrigerate for up to a week.
Spicy Apple Cider Vinegar and Honey Glazed Salmon
A deliciously sweet and spicy glaze that pairs perfectly with salmon, creating a healthy and flavorful dinner option.
- 2 salmon fillets
- 3 tablespoons spicy apple cider vinegar
- 2 tablespoons honey
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
- In a small bowl, mix the spicy apple cider vinegar, honey,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
- Place the salmon fillets on a baking sheet and brush the glaze over them. Bake for 12-15 minutes until cooked through.
